 POSITION SUMMARY
Â
 The Forklift Operator is responsible for the safe operation of powered industrial equipment and the movement, storage, receiving, shipping, and inventory control of raw materials, packaging materials, and finished goods.
Â
 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Â
 • Operate forklifts and other powered industrial equipment safely and efficiently.
 • Load and unload trailers, trucks, and delivery vehicles.
 • Receive, inspect, store, and move raw materials, ingredients, packaging materials, and finished goods.
 • Stage materials for production and shipping activities.
 • Perform inventory transactions and material movements within NetSuite.
 • Utilize RF scanners and inventory management systems.
 • Support cycle counts, inventory audits, and inventory accuracy initiatives.
 • Follow product hold, segregation, traceability, and inventory control procedures.
 • Maintain warehouse organization and housekeeping standards.
Â
 FOOD SAFETY & QUALITY RESPONSIBILITIES
Â
 • Follow GMP, HACCP, SQF, FSMA, Food Defense, Food Fraud, Allergen Control, Traceability, and Sanitation Program requirements.
 • Ensure materials are handled, stored, and transported in a manner that maintains food safety and product integrity.
 • Immediately report food safety, quality, inventory, traceability, or product integrity concerns.
Â
 AUTHORITY AND RESPONSIBILITY
Â
 • Stop movement of damaged, questionable, or suspect materials.
 • Segregate damaged, non-conforming, or hold product in accordance with procedures.
 • Escalate food safety, quality, inventory, traceability, and safety concerns.
 • Stop operation of powered industrial equipment when safety concerns exist.
